An analysis of the lubricants transformation output in Germany reveals that from 2024 to 2028, the forecasted output shows a steady increase from 31.22 to 32.56 thousand gigawatthours. Compared to the actual data from 31.00 thousand gigawatthours in 2023, this represents a consistent upward trend. The year-on-year growth rates indicate moderate increases—approximately 1.1% to 1.3% annually. Looking at the compound annual growth rate (CAGR), the five-year period from 2023 to 2028 reflects an average annual growth of around 1.25%.
